Grade Requirements

So you have questions about the grades needed to get into Glasgow Medical School? You’re in the right place to find the answers!

  • What GCSE grades does Glasgow Medical School look for?

GCSE English at Grade B (or Grade 6 or above).

  • What IB score are Glasgow looking for in prospective medical applicants?

38 points including three Higher Level subjects at 6,6,6, including Chemistry and Biology. Standard Level Physics or Mathematics at 6 (HL recommended) SL English at 6

  • Which A-Level subjects do Glasgow require?

They require Chemistry and one of Maths, Physics, or Biology.

  • Which Scottish Highers Subject combination do Glasgow look for?

Higher Chemistry and Higher Biology/Human Biology AND either Higher Mathematics or Physics are required.

  • What are the graduate-entry requirements for this course?

A minimum of 2.1  Honours degree in a relevant science degree, obtained within seven years of the entry date.

Application Requirements

So you have questions about the medical application requirements to get into Glasgow Medical School? You’re in the right place to find the answers!

  • What are Glasgow’s work experience requirements?

Work experience will be discussed at interview. Applicants are expected to have gained knowledge of what a career in medicine is like. This could include talking to their own GP, keeping up to date with medical news. They should demonstrate an interest in caring for others, evident through voluntary or paid work.

  • How does Glasgow use the Medical Personal Statement?

These can be reviewed for any prospective candidate but are not formally scored.

  • Does Glasgow Medical School require the UCAT or BMAT for medicine?

The UCAT.

  • Which interview style does Glasgow Medical School use in it’s selection of medical students?

Panel Interview.

Staff at Monklands Hospital in Lanarkshire have developed a formal work experience scheme for 6th year pupils called the Next Generation programme to assist in gaining work experience.
